NAVSUP Weapon Systems Support (NAVSUP WSS) Philadelphia intends to solicit on a sole source basis with Sikorsky for the repair of the following:


«BLADE,ROTARY RUDDER», P/N: «70101-31000-046», NSN: «7R 1615 011589678», QTY: «6», NAICS: «336413», FSC: «1615»


There are no drawings/data available. The Government does not own the data or the rights to the data needed to purchase this part from additional sources. All responsible sources may submit a capability statement, proposal, or quotation, which shall be considered by the agency.


The Government intends to solicit and negotiate with Only One Responsible Source and No Other Supplies or Services Will Satisfy Agency Requirements. Source Authority:  10 U.S.C. 3204(a)(1) as supplemented by FAR 6.302.


Source Approval Statement applies to NSN(s). These item(s) are being synopsized as a sole source repair to Sikorsky, as the Agency anticipates receiving a single acceptable offer from this source.   It is expected that award will be issued under the existing Basic Ordering Agreement (BOA) N0038322GY601.  Any firm which is not already approved to manufacture this material must submit a Source Approval Request, SAR. This requirement will not be delayed to wait for a SAR approval.


The Government intends to acquire these supplies using the provisions, clauses and procedures prescribed in FAR Part 15.  Based upon market research, the Government is not using the policies contained in FAR Part 12, Acquisition of Commercial Items, in its solicitation for the described supplies.


This notice of intent is not a request for competitive proposals. However, all proposals received within 1 day of this synopsis will be considered by the Government. Information received will normally be considered solely for the purpose of determining whether to conduct competitive repair. This repair is not a Total Small Business Set-Aside. Electronic procedures will be used for this solicitation and will be posted to NECO. No telephone requests will be honored, and no hard copies will be mailed out.
